In the late autumn of 1911, a dispute on the streets of Aiken, South Carolina, culminated in the tragic death of a veteran lawman. Officer Wade Hampton Patterson, a 55-year-old man who had dedicated 35 years of his life to law enforcement, was shot and killed while attempting to make an arrest. The series of events that led to the fatal encounter began with a seemingly minor incident.
